What is Artificial Intelligence?

What is Artificial Intelligence? Expert system, frequently abbreviated as AI, describes the simulation of human intelligence processes by devices, particularly computer system systems. These processes consist of finding out, reasoning, and self-correction.

AI has a fascinating background, going back to the mid-20th century when the very first AI programs were established. For many years, AI has advanced substantially, bring about different types of AI systems, such as slim AI, general AI, and superintelligent AI.

Key components of AI include algorithms, information, and computational power.

A subset of AI, referred to as artificial intelligence, focuses on creating algorithms that enable computer systems to pick up from and make predictions or choices based on data. Within machine learning, deep understanding attracts attention as a particular kind that uses neural networks to imitate the method the human mind works.

Machine learning and deep knowing have changed various industries, from medical care to fund, by boosting automation, anticipating analytics, and customization."

In Finance

In the financing sector, AI is crucial in fraud discovery, threat management, and mathematical trading, enabling even more secure and efficient monetary procedures.

In terms of AI applications in financial services, the use cases vary and impactful. For example, in credit history, AI models such as random woodlands and slope increasing formulas are commonly employed to evaluate data and evaluate credit reliability much more accurately and quickly. These models can process vast quantities of information factors and transaction backgrounds to forecast the chance of default.

Customer support chatbots driven by natural language processing (NLP) methods like persistent neural networks (RNNs) are transforming customer interactions. They supply immediate actions to inquiries, automate regular tasks, and personalize client experiences.

Configuring Languages

Effectiveness in programs languages such as Python, R, and Java is essential for AI-related tasks, as these languages are widely utilized in establishing AI algorithms and applications.

In the realm of expert system, Python stands apart as one of one of the most preferred and versatile languages, known for its readability and ease of use. R, on the other hand, is typically utilized for analytical evaluation and information visualization, making it important for AI jobs involving data processing. Java, with its robustness and platform independence, is prevalent in developing enterprise-level AI solutions.

Knowing these languages is helped with by a wide range of resources and devices available online, from interactive coding platforms like Codecademy and LeetCode to detailed courses on systems like Coursera and Udemy. Welcoming these sources can help people grasp these languages and improve their efficiency in establishing AI services.

Artificial Intelligence and Deep Learning

Artificial Intelligence and Deep Learning Machine learning and deep discovering are essential components of AI, making it possible for systems to learn from data and improve their performance gradually without specific programming.

Artificial intelligence entails the process of educating a computer to recognize patterns and make decisions based on data. Overseen discovering is a typical strategy where the version is trained on identified information. On the other hand, unsupervised learning manage discovering surprise patterns or inherent frameworks in unlabeled information.

Neural networks are fundamental in deep discovering, imitating the human mind's interconnected nerve cells. They consist of layers of nodes that refine information through complicated mathematical transformations. Popular structures like TensorFlow and PyTorch provide devices for building and training neural networks successfully.

Honest Concerns

Moral concerns in AI focus on concerns such as bias, fairness, openness, and responsibility, which can substantially affect the here reliability and societal acceptance of AI modern technologies.

One major moral problem in AI is mathematical bias, where AI systems may inadvertently victimize specific groups based on prejudiced data or flawed algorithms. This can cause unfair outcomes in various sectors such as hiring, borrowing, and health care.

Lack of transparency more exacerbates these worries, as it ends up being challenging to understand just how decisions are made by AI systems. The obstacle of liability occurs when AI makes important decisions without clear lines of obligation.

To address these difficulties, many initiatives and structures have been introduced to advertise moral AI advancement. As an example, organizations like the Partnership on AI and the IEEE have actually developed guidelines and concepts to guarantee that AI technologies are created and used in a liable and moral way.

The advancement of AI ethics committees within firms and regulatory bodies assists in reviewing the moral implications of AI applications and cultivating responsibility. By taking into consideration these moral problems and executing suitable structures, we can work towards building AI systems that are fair, clear, and liable to all stakeholders.
